The Role We are looking for an individual to join our team on a major UK construction project as a site-based Project Clerk of Works starting at the Havant Thicket Reservoir Project, Hampshire reporting directly to the Quality Manager & Project Manager. Working in a team, the successful candidate will support the management and delivery of the Havant Thicket Reservoir Project. You will be working within a flexible organisation where self-motivated and practical problem solvers will thrive. We will help you develop your knowledge and experience further, by providing plenty of exposure to a variety of matters in a supportive working environment. Key responsibilities include: Inspecting, Recording & Documenting Earthworks Processes for the purpose of Quality Assurance. Inspecting the workmanship and quality of delivered works. Recording the quality to a suitable level of detail in accordance with the specification, ITP and Quality Management System documentation Supporting the undertaking of testing on completed works liaising with site lab and Quality Manager to facilitate in-situ testing. Identify defects with works, confidence to stop the works and knowledge to get defect resolved quickly and effectively with support of the wider team where required.
